Fuelled by mass data and sophisticated software solutions, Artificial Intelligence is edging closer and closer to its human equivalent. But how do you test whether AI can truly match a human's cognitive ability? As we know, I n the 1950s, Alan Turing came up with the method to do just that – The Turing Test remains the most renowned process to distinguish humans from machines. In the test, two participants are asked a number of questions to work out which is human and which is a machine. If the results are inconclusive, the machine passes.
